Aims and Scope

European Journal of Geriatrics and Gerontology is an open access, scientific, peer-reviewed journal in accordance with independent, unbiased, and double-blinded peer-review principles of the Turkish Academic Geriatrics Society. It is a double peer-reviewed journal published triannually in April, August and December electronically. The publication language of the journal is English.

Our mission is to provide practical, timely, and relevant clinical and basic science information to physicians and researchers practicing the geriatrics and gerontology worldwide. Open Access Policy

This journal provides immediate open access to its content on the principle that making research freely available to the public supports a greater global exchange of knowledge.

Author(s) and copyright owner(s) grant access to all users for the articles published in the European Journal of Geriatrics and Gerontology as free of charge.

Open Access Policy is based on rules of Budapest Open Access Initiative (BOAI). By “open access” to [peer-reviewed research literature], we mean its free availability on the public internet, permitting any users to read, download, copy, distribute, print, search, or link to the full texts of these articles, crawl them for indexing, pass them as data to software, or use them for any other lawful purpose, without financial, legal, or technical barriers other than those inseparable from gaining access to the internet itself.

This work is licensed under a Creative Commons Attribution-NonCommercial-NoDerivatives 4.0 (CC BY-NC-ND) International License.

CC BY-NC-ND: This license allows reusers to copy and distribute the material in any medium or format in unadapted form only, for non-commercial purposes only, and only so long as attribution is given to the creator.

CC BY-NC-ND includes the following elements:

BY  – Credit must be given to the creator

NC  – Only noncommercial uses of the work are permitted

ND  – No derivatives or adaptations of the work are permitted

Advertising Policy

This journal's advertising sales and editorial processes are separated to ensure editorial independence and reduce the effects of financial interests.

Current or potential sponsors and advertisers do not affect editorial decisions in the journal. Advertisers and sponsors have no control or influence over the results of a user's website searches.

Advertisements should not be deceptive or misleading and must be verifiable. Excessive or exaggerated expressions does not be allowed. If the text or image contains inappropriate or offensive content or is about personal, racial, ethnic, sexual orientation or religious content, these advertisements are not accepted.

Advertisers are responsible for ensuring that their advertisements comply with applicable laws regarding deceptive and/or offensive content and ethical issues.
